Fujitsu LifeBook E780 is a 15.6-inch desktop replacement notebook for business users comes with the GMA HD integrated graphics or NVIDIA GeForce GT 330M 1GB dedicated video card, up to 500GB hard drive, up to 8GB of DDR3 RAM and the Intel Core i5 or i7 processor. Fujitsu’s LifeBook E780 also includes optional Intel vPro management technology, a DVD burner or optional Blu-Ray optical drive that can be replaced with an optional modular bay battery, 802.11n WiFi, optional Bluetooth and modem, optional Gobi 2000 mobile broadband connection, Gigabit Ethernet LAN, four USB ports, a Memory Stick/SD card slot, PC Card and ExpressCard slots, a fingerprint sensor, and dual pointing devices – touchpad and quick point stick, Firewire, a Serial port, VGA output and Its display has a resolution of 1366×768 or 1600×900 pixels and optional anti-glare coating.
The Fujitsu LifeBook E780 will runs Windows 7 or Windows Vista OS and starts at $1,237 at the Fujitsu online store with With the standard 6-cell battery, the notebook starts at 6.17 pounds and provides up to 4 hours and 20 minutes run time. The battery life can be extended to up to 11 hrs and 05 mins with optional 8-cell unit and additional modular bay battery.
